SUNSTONE

sunstone, aventurine

(noun) a translucent quartz spangled with bits of mica or other minerals

Source: WordNet® 3.1


Etymology

Noun

sunstone (countable and uncountable, plural sunstones)

(mineral) A translucent form of feldspar having flakes of hematite, used as an ornamental stone.
